Wisconsin’s safer-at-home order might be a good time for Beloit residents to get some yard work done.

The City of Beloit is offering free yard waste collection through the month of April to help promote social distancing and reduce potential exposure to COVID-19.

Normally, bags or containers with yard waste require designated stickers from the city that cost $2.00, but the public works department is waiving that requirement for the entire month.

The city said the collection will occur during the weeks of April 6 and April 13 on residents’ regularly scheduled trash day.

The eligible yard waste includes contained leaves, brush, shrubbery and grass clippings.

The city doesn’t want residents to have to make unnecessary trips to dispose of their yard waste and risk further spread of the coronavirus.
